#420617 Color
#420617 is rgb(66, 6, 23) in RGB, hsl(343, 83%, 14%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 91%, 65%, 74%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Sienna (#3C1414),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 9.45.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#420617 Channel Values
How #420617 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 66 · G 6 · B 23 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 343° · S 83% · L 14%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 343° · S 91% · V 26%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 91% · Y 65% · K 74%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 16.53:1 vs white · 1.27: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#420617 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#420617 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#420617?
#420617 is a darkest pink — rgb(66, 6, 23) in RGB and hsl(343, 83%, 14%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Sienna (#3C1414),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 9.45.
What is the RGB value of #420617?
#420617 is rgb(66, 6, 23) — red 66, green 6, and blue 23 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#420617?
#420617 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 91%, 65%, 74%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#420617 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#420617 scores 16.53:1 against white and 1.27: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#420617 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#420617 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is black (#000000) at a CIE76 distance of 32.15, which is a different colour altogether.
